App接口开发规范
App接口是移动应用程序中的重要组成部分,为了保证接口的安全性和稳定性,开发人员需要遵循一定的规范。
接口安全验证
为了保证接口的安全性,需要对接口进行身份认证和数据加密。具体实现方法如下:
- 使用HTTPS协议进行数据传输,避免数据被窃取。
- 使用Token机制进行身份认证,每次请求需要在请求头中携带Token。
- 对于涉及到用户隐私的接口,需要在请求时进行参数加密。
接口参数规范
接口参数的规范化可以提高接口的可读性和可维护性。具体实现方法如下:
- 接口请求参数需要进行参数校验,避免非法参数的传入。
- 接口返回数据需要进行数据格式化,避免返回数据过于冗杂。
- 接口响应状态码需要遵循HTTP状态码规范,便于前端处理。
接口异常处理
在接口开发中,异常处理是非常重要的一环,可以提高接口的稳定性和可靠性。具体实现方法如下:
- 对于接口请求参数异常,需要返回对应的错误码和错误信息。
- 对于服务器内部错误,需要记录错误日志并返回错误信息。
- 对于接口请求频繁的情况,需要进行限流处理。
